    Kobe Bryant is free!

    EAGLE, Colo. - The criminal case against Kobe Bryant case collapsed Wednesday as prosecutors said they had no choice but to drop the sexual assault charge because the NBA stars accuser no longer wanted to participate.

    Bryant, whose trial had been days from opening arguments, responded with an apology to the woman who had accused him and whose civil suit for damages is still pending.

    Although I truly believe this encounter between us was consensual, I recognize now that she did not and does not view this incident the same way I did, Bryant said. I now understand how she feels that she did not consent to this encounter.
    MSNBC
